The Alabama Crimson Tide are undergoing significant roster changes this offseason, notably with the departure of several quarterbacks. Jalen Milroe, who served as the starting quarterback for the past two seasons, declared for the 2025 NFL Draft earlier this year. He was subsequently selected by the Seattle Seahawks in the third round and signed a four-year, $6.26 million rookie contract .
In addition to Milroe’s departure, redshirt freshman Dylan Lonergan entered the transfer portal and has since committed to Boston College . These changes have opened up a competitive quarterback battle in Tuscaloosa. Veteran Ty Simpson, who entered spring practice as the favorite, continues to lead the competition. He is being challenged by Austin Mack, a transfer from Washington, and incoming freshman Keelon Russell .
The Crimson Tide’s quarterback situation remains fluid as the team prepares for the upcoming season. Head coach Kalen DeBoer faces the task of identifying a new leader under center to guide Alabama back to championship contention.
